Our Approach: Assess. Equip. Adopt.
ASSESS
We start with the need - not the device.
We help identify the intended clinical applications, readiness, requirements, capabilities and potential adoption risks before significant investment is made.
EQUIP
Technology should fit the clinical need, user and working environment.
We help organisations identify and access portable diagnostic technologies appropriate for their intended applications and operational requirements.
ADOPT
Purchasing the technology is only the beginning.
We support onboarding, capability development, workflow integration and implementation to help move technology from purchase to practical, routine use.
Informed by PDDAF
Our approach is informed by the Portable Diagnostic Device Adoption Framework (PDDAF) - a structured framework developed to examine the factors that influence the successful adoption of portable diagnostic technologies.
PDDAF looks beyond technical capability to consider the wider conditions required for successful adoption.
Clinical Need → Readiness → Technology → Implementation → Adoption → Outcomes → Continuous Improvement
